Google Docs is a free web-based office suite offered by Google within its Google Drive service. It includes applications for documents, spreadsheets, presentations, forms, and more. Google Docs allows real-time collaboration and accessibility from any device.

Officexlr is an Excel add-in for data processing and analytics. It provides tools for data preparation, reporting, dashboards, and workflows within Excel.
